Listening to the Demo Performance with a
Different Arrangement (Scene)
Demo performance contain several completely different sets of settings for pan,
playback track, and effects etc. These settings are collectively called a scene. By
recalling different scenes or changing the scene while you playback a demo
performance, you can hear the demo performance arranged in different ways. Here’s
how you can listen to various arrangements of the demo.
fig.02-06_50
1. Press [STOP].
2. Press [SCENE]. [SCENE] indicator will light.
3. Hold [SHIFT] and press [BANK (SCENE)]. The numerics buttons ([0][9])
will blink (current BANK number will light).
4. Press the numerics buttons ([0][9]) to select the scene bank. For this
example, press [0]. Select the scene bank 0. Buttons [0][9] will light to
indicate the scenes that are registered in scene bank 0.
5. Of the [0]–[9] buttons, press any that has a lighted indicator. The scene will
be recalled, and the settings of the VS-2480/2480CD will change.
6. Press [PLAY]. The project will playback. Notice that the arrangement of the
demo performance is different.
7. Press [STOP]. Playback will stop.
8. Repeat step 2–7 to hear and compare various arrangements of the demo
performance.

If [SCENE] indicator is
already lighted, you may
skip steps 2.
If scene bank number 0 is
already selected, you may
skip steps 3–4.
Since there are ten scene
b
anks (0–9), and each of
them holds ten scenes,
numbered from 0 to 9, a
total of 100 scenes can be
registered.
To delete a previously
registered scene, press
[CLEAR] and then a
previously registered [0]
[9] button (i.e., one whose
indicator is lit).
Please stop playback before
you switch scenes.
Scenes are registered for
numeric keys that are lit.
